As far as the question about other groups with a Rock sound. There are several Rock bands, as in they play instruments on stage and sing. Rolling Quartz and QWER are two that come to mind. There are also several groups that have guy members as well like Day 6 and Onewe. There are others but I don't know them off the top of my head. For Girl Groups who do Rock music as their core sound the only ones I know of are Dreamcatcher, Pink Fantasy (who have disbanded I believe), and maybe Yena, who is a soloist. Of those 3 Dreamcatcher are by far the senior group, having debuted in 2017 and at that time no one was doing rock as a core concept, that I'm aware of. Rock was more popular back in Gen 1 I believe but I don't think it's ever been a group's core sound. The official name is 인솜니아 insomnia (InSomnia) but that's 4 syllables!!!, nobody has time for that - so they often shorten it endearingly to 솜냐 somnya (Somnia), half the length. But they are used interchangeably in Korean. In English, "InSomnia" is awkward to make plural out of, so a lot of foreign fans understand InSomnia as a collective noun, whereas Somnia/Somnias sounds more countable. :)
